Tutao GmbH (brand “Tuta”, formerly Tutanota) is a German firm based in Hanover that offers end‐to‐end encrypted email and related secure communication services. Founded in 2011 by German engineers Arne Möhle and Matthias Pfau [1] , it operates from Germany (all offices in Germany [2] ) with no foreign owners. The company’s mission is expressly to restore privacy and data sovereignty online [3] . Tuta’s flagship product (“Tuta Mail”) automatically encrypts all email data and has expanded to include an encrypted calendar and planned cloud storage, reflecting European values of privacy and digital independence [3] [4] . Its open-source model (all client code on GitHub [5] ) and adoption of quantum-resistant cryptography [4] exemplify cutting-edge innovation in secure communications. These features align with EU strategic emphasis on digital sovereignty and secure information infrastructure. However, Tuta remains a private SME servicing global users rather than a classic defence contractor. Its relevance to defence centers on cyber resilience and secure C4I rather than hardware or munitions. (Data are drawn mainly from company and media sources, so confidence is limited.) Tutao GmbH (branded “Tuta”) is a privately owned German limited liability company (GmbH) headquartered in Hanover, Germany [3] [1] . It was incorporated in 2011 with founders and executive management all based in Germany [1] . Official communications (e.g. corporate site) are under www.tuta.com (formerly tutanota.com) [3] [1] . The company remains independent – it is “wholly owned by Matthias and Arne” (the co-founders) and answerable only to them [1] .
